Keep Coffee Simple
European cafés often focus on quality rather than quantity.
Instead of oversized drinks loaded with toppings, they celebrate:
☕ Espresso
🥛 Cappuccino
🥐 Café au lait
🍵 Flat white
Simple drinks enjoyed slowly.
🥐 Pair Coffee With Fresh Pastries
A warm croissant.
A slice of rustic bread.
A flaky pain au chocolat.
Fresh pastries and coffee remain one of the most beloved European breakfast traditions.
